Supply Chain: This is a large and important function within the business, covering the inbound supply of components all the way through to delivery of finished products to our customers. Supply Chain uses vast amounts of data to ensure that we get our products where they need to be, at the right time, in the most efficient way: from suppliers receiving purchase orders, to the business receiving the components, through to having a finished product produced, packed, and distributed from our warehouse. Some areas within the Supply Chain that you would experience are (but not limited to) Purchasing, Material Control, Continuous Improvement, Logistics and Warehousing.
Marketing: In the marketing rotation you will be part of a high-performing team that manages all aspects of the marketing mix for a market-leading brand. In a highly varied placement, you could support one of the many digital projects across the business, learning how we use data to understand customer behaviours, use insights from data to create new products and expand into new markets, and how we maximise the sales and profitability of our products.
Customer Service: In Mira Service, you will have insight into the true voice of our end customers. In this rotation, you will gain an understanding of all aspects of the Service function and how data plays a critical part in us delighting our customers. In this placement you will be supporting projects in (but not limited to): new service introductions, resource optimisation for our Service Engineers and our Contact Centre teams, and analysis on product failures and customer issues, working with our Continuous Product Development team so that we can drive improvements in reliability and performance of our products.

Cogent Skills is working with Accord Healthcare Ltd to recruit three Degree Level Research Associate Apprentices for its Accord Biopharma London (ABL) lab in Harrow. The successful candidates will be employed by Cogent Skills Services but will undertake all on-job learning with Accord Healthcare.
This is your chance to join a world-leading biopharma company as a Degree Level Apprentice, working hands-on with therapeutic proteins and monoclonal antibodies that are transforming patient lives.
The ABL lab is built as a centre of excellence for Research and Development activities, aiming for biosimilar process development and novel biologics development for both human and veterinary use. Various functions in ABL include Upstream Process Development (UPD), Downstream Process Development (DSP), Analytical Development Lab (ADL), Bioanalytical Development Lab (BDL) and Drug Product Development (DPD or Formulation).
From day one, you’ll be based in a state-of-the-art laboratory, learning directly from experienced scientists and contributing to real-world drug development projects. You’ll gain a broad foundation in biopharma science while specialising in one of three exciting pathways:
Upstream Process Development:
If you’re fascinated by how medicines are made, this pathway will put you at the heart of biopharmaceutical production. You’ll grow and optimise cell cultures, operate bioreactors, and test process conditions to maximise yield and quality. Your work will ensure that life-changing medicines can be manufactured reliably and at scale.

About DAP
DAP is a market leading manufacturer, innovator and marketer of home repair and construction products including caulks, sealants, spray foam insulation, adhesives, and patch and repair products. DAP is part of RPM International Inc., a $6.1 billion, multinational company with subsidiaries that are world leaders in specialty coatings, sealants, building materials and related services. You will find DAP products in the hands of professional painters, remodelers, builders, and do-it-yourselfers, and in 60,000 retail outlets, ranging from home centers and mass merchandisers to your local hardware, pro contractor channels and paint stores. DAP's eight manufacturing and distribution facilities in the United States of America and Canada service North America and the world.
